{"id":9370,"date":"2023-07-21T11:00:04","date_gmt":"2023-07-21T11:00:04","guid":{"rendered":"http:\/\/www.mslive.co.in\/blog\/?p=9370"},"modified":"2023-08-26T09:08:19","modified_gmt":"2023-08-26T09:08:19","slug":"custom-streaming-server","status":"publish","type":"post","link":"http:\/\/www.mslive.co.in\/blog\/custom-streaming-server\/","title":{"rendered":"Custom RTMP Live Streaming: The Ultimate Guide"},"content":{"rendered":"\t\t<div data-elementor-type=\"wp-post\" data-elementor-id=\"9370\" class=\"elementor elementor-9370\" data-elementor-settings=\"[]\">\n\t\t\t\t\t\t\t<div class=\"elementor-section-wrap\">\n\t\t\t\t\t\t\t<section class=\"elementor-section elementor-top-section elementor-element elementor-element-17d77b8 elementor-section-boxed elementor-section-height-default elementor-section-height-default\" data-id=\"17d77b8\" data-element_type=\"section\">\n\t\t\t\t\t\t<div class=\"elementor-container elementor-column-gap-default\">\n\t\t\t\t\t<div class=\"elementor-column elementor-col-100 elementor-top-column elementor-element elementor-element-f32eb38\" data-id=\"f32eb38\" data-element_type=\"column\">\n\t\t\t<div class=\"elementor-widget-wrap elementor-element-populated\">\n\t\t\t\t\t\t\t\t<div class=\"elementor-element elementor-element-dd575c7 elementor-widget elementor-widget-text-editor\" data-id=\"dd575c7\" data-element_type=\"widget\" data-widget_type=\"text-editor.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t\t<p><a href=\"http:\/\/mslive.co.in\/\">RTMP<\/a> has served several purposes in the <a href=\"http:\/\/mslive.co.in\/\">live streaming<\/a> process over the years.<\/p><p>Live streaming has evolved so much in recent years, and <a href=\"http:\/\/mslive.co.in\/\">Real-Time Messaging Protocol (RTMP)<\/a> has played several roles in this transformation.<\/p><p>Macromedia created this protocol back in 2002, the predecessor to Adobe, to deliver content from <a href=\"http:\/\/mslive.co.in\/\">RTMP hosting servers<\/a> to the Flash video player. That function of the protocol is called \u201cRTMP delivery\u201d or \u201c<a href=\"http:\/\/mslive.co.in\/\">RTMP streaming<\/a>.\u201d<\/p><p>For many years, <a href=\"http:\/\/mslive.co.in\/\">RTMP streaming<\/a> was the most popular <a href=\"http:\/\/mslive.co.in\/\">live streaming<\/a> system. It delivered video content directly to the Adobe Flash player.<\/p><p>However, the Adobe Flash player was not compatible with <a href=\"http:\/\/mslive.co.in\/\">mobile streaming<\/a>, which meant people on a mobile device, such as a smartphone, couldn\u2019t access content that used Adobe\u2019s Flash player.<\/p><p>But over the years, mobile users grew by leaps and bounds. Additionally, affordable data made it easy for people to browse the internet or watch <a href=\"http:\/\/mslive.co.in\/\">videos<\/a> via their smartphones or tablets. In fact, more people now surf the internet using smartphones than other devices like laptops. Over 58.5% of global internet traffic now comes through phones.<\/p><p><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ter wp-image-9372 size-full\" src=\"http:\/\/www.mslive.co.in\/blog\/wp-content\/uploads\/2023\/07\/blog276.png\" alt=\"\" width=\"646\" height=\"424\" srcset=\"http:\/\/www.mslive.co.in\/blog\/wp-content\/uploads\/2023\/07\/blog276.png 646w, http:\/\/www.mslive.co.in\/blog\/wp-content\/uploads\/2023\/07\/blog276-300x197.png 300w\" sizes=\"(max-width: 646px) 100vw, 646px\" \/><\/p><p>So naturally, as mobile viewing eclipsed computer viewing, this became a big problem, as more and more viewers couldn\u2019t access content that used Adobe\u2019s Flash player.<\/p><p>Apple created a solution to this mobile video viewing issue by developing the <a href=\"http:\/\/mslive.co.in\/\">HLS<\/a> protocol, which would work with the universal <a href=\"http:\/\/mslive.co.in\/\">HTML5 video<\/a> player. HLS gradually replaced <a href=\"http:\/\/mslive.co.in\/\">RTMP for live stream<\/a> delivery as Flash player phased out.<\/p><p>However, RTMP still had a place in <a href=\"http:\/\/mslive.co.in\/\">live streaming<\/a> systems that used HLS delivery. RTMP ingest was born, and the protocol was then used to transport video files from the encoder to the <a href=\"http:\/\/mslive.co.in\/\">online video platform<\/a>. <a href=\"http:\/\/mslive.co.in\/\">RTMP ingest<\/a> allowed RTMP technology to live on with streaming video content.<\/p><p>RTMP ingest is still the standard use of <a href=\"http:\/\/mslive.co.in\/\">RTMP in live streaming<\/a>. RTMP ingest is valuable for broadcasters because it supports<a href=\"http:\/\/mslive.co.in\/\"> low-latency streaming<\/a> and is made possible by low-cost RTMP encoders. In fact, it\u2019s one of the best protocols for <a href=\"http:\/\/mslive.co.in\/\">low-latency streaming<\/a> even today.<\/p><p><strong>RTMP Encoding<\/strong><\/p><p>Choosing and configuring an <a href=\"http:\/\/mslive.co.in\/\">RTMP encoder<\/a> requires research, but it doesn\u2019t have to be confusing or complicated.<\/p><p>Choosing an encoder for your <a href=\"http:\/\/mslive.co.in\/\">live stream<\/a> that is both capable and reliable is very important. <a href=\"http:\/\/mslive.co.in\/\">Streaming platforms like Mslive<\/a> that use <a href=\"http:\/\/mslive.co.in\/\">RTMP ingest<\/a> are compatible with RTMP encoders. Luckily, there are so many great RTMP encoders on the market.<\/p><p>Here are a few of the best encoders that our users rely on to produce high-quality streams:<\/p><ul><li><a href=\"http:\/\/mslive.co.in\/\">OBS Studio<\/a><\/li><li>Wirecast<\/li><li>VidblasterX<\/li><li>vMix<\/li><li>Teradek hardware encoders<\/li><li>TriCaster hardware encoders<\/li><\/ul><p><img decoding=\"async\" loading=\"lazy\" class=\"aligncenter wp-image-8280 size-full\" src=\"http:\/\/www.mslive.co.in\/blog\/wp-content\/uploads\/2023\/04\/blog74.png\" alt=\"\" width=\"678\" height=\"497\" srcset=\"http:\/\/www.mslive.co.in\/blog\/wp-content\/uploads\/2023\/04\/blog74.png 678w, http:\/\/www.mslive.co.in\/blog\/wp-content\/uploads\/2023\/04\/blog74-300x220.png 300w\" sizes=\"(max-width: 678px) 100vw, 678px\" \/><\/p><p><a href=\"http:\/\/mslive.co.in\/\">OBS Studio<\/a> is our preferred encoding software because it is free and open-source. It also supports the <a href=\"http:\/\/mslive.co.in\/\">RTMPS<\/a> protocol, which is excellent for protected <a href=\"http:\/\/mslive.co.in\/\">streaming<\/a>. The added encryption ensures that no third party can view your streams and breach your privacy. This helps deliver a safer video-watching experience for your viewers. Furthermore, the platform offers a custom version for <a href=\"http:\/\/mslive.co.in\/\">Mslive<\/a> users, which makes streaming with OBS Studio pretty seamless.<\/p><p>For more information on <a href=\"http:\/\/mslive.co.in\/\">streaming with OBS Studio on Mslive<\/a>, please check out our dedicated guides for macOS and <a href=\"http:\/\/mslive.co.in\/\">Windows<\/a> users.<\/p><p><a href=\"http:\/\/www.mslive.co.in\/\">#multicaststreamingserver\u00a0\u00a0\u00a0 #vlchlsstreamingserver\u00a0\u00a0\u00a0 #ownstreamingserver\u00a0\u00a0\u00a0 #m3u8streamingserver\u00a0\u00a0\u00a0 #customstreamingserver\u00a0\u00a0\u00a0 #webcamstreamingserver\u00a0\u00a0\u00a0 #webstreamingserver\u00a0\u00a0\u00a0 #bestvideostreamingserveropensource\u00a0\u00a0\u00a0 #livetvstreamingserver\u00a0\u00a0\u00a0 #vodstreamingserver\u00a0\u00a0\u00a0 #serverstreamingopensource\u00a0\u00a0\u00a0 #bestmediastreamingserver\u00a0\u00a0\u00a0 #videostreamingserverhosting\u00a0\u00a0\u00a0 #hostyourownvideostreamingserver\u00a0\u00a0\u00a0 #rtmpserverforstreaming\u00a0\u00a0\u00a0 #livestreamingserverprice\u00a0\u00a0\u00a0 #livestreamingserver1\u00a0\u00a0\u00a0 #bestserverforstreaming\u00a0\u00a0\u00a0 #videostreamingwebserver\u00a0\u00a0\u00a0 #ffmpegserverstreaming\u00a0\u00a0\u00a0 #openstreamingserver\u00a0\u00a0\u00a0 #personalvideostreamingserver\u00a0\u00a0\u00a0 #videostreamingserverpython\u00a0\u00a0\u00a0 #windowsmediastreamingserver\u00a0\u00a0\u00a0 #broadcamvideostreamingserver\u00a0\u00a0\u00a0 #livestreamingserverprovider\u00a0\u00a0\u00a0 #homemoviestreamingserver\u00a0\u00a0\u00a0 #cctvstreamingserver\u00a0\u00a0\u00a0 #serverforstreamingmedia\u00a0\u00a0\u00a0 #buildlivestreamingserver\u00a0\u00a0\u00a0 #lowlatencystreamingserver\u00a0\u00a0\u00a0 #videostreamingservergithub\u00a0\u00a0\u00a0 #freeradiostreamingserverhosting\u00a0\u00a0\u00a0 #rtmpstreamingserverfree\u00a0\u00a0\u00a0 #livestreamingmediaserver\u00a0\u00a0\u00a0 #windowsvideostreamingserver\u00a0\u00a0\u00a0 #streamingserverprice\u00a0\u00a0\u00a0 #serverstreamingradio\u00a0\u00a0\u00a0 #serverfilmstreaming\u00a0\u00a0\u00a0 #streamingserverobs\u00a0\u00a0\u00a0 #ubunturtspstreamingserver\u00a0\u00a0\u00a0 #hlslivestreamingserver\u00a0\u00a0\u00a0 #hostyourownstreamingserver\u00a0\u00a0\u00a0 #livevideostreamingserverhosting\u00a0\u00a0\u00a0 #opensourcelivevideostreamingserver\u00a0\u00a0\u00a0 #radiostreamingserveropensource\u00a0\u00a0\u00a0 #4kstreamingserver\u00a0\u00a0\u00a0 #streamingserverrtmp\u00a0\u00a0\u00a0 #obsserverstreaming\u00a0\u00a0\u00a0 #stormstreamingserver\u00a0\u00a0\u00a0 #multimediastreamingserver\u00a0\u00a0\u00a0 #buildingavideostreamingserver \u00a0\u00a0\u00a0#cdnstreamingserver\u00a0\u00a0\u00a0 #rtmpvideostreamingserver\u00a0\u00a0\u00a0 #webserverstreaming\u00a0\u00a0\u00a0 #streamingserverhostingcost\u00a0\u00a0\u00a0 #opensourcegamestreamingserver\u00a0\u00a0\u00a0 #rtspstreamingserverpython\u00a0\u00a0\u00a0 #youtubelivestreamingserver\u00a0\u00a0\u00a0 #livestreamingservercost<\/a><\/p>\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t<\/div>\n\t\t\t\t\t\t\t<\/div>\n\t\t<\/section>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t","protected":false},"excerpt":{"rendered":"<p>RTMP has served several purposes in the live streaming process over the years. Live streaming has evolved so much in recent years, and Real-Time Messaging Protocol (RTMP) has played several roles in this transformation. Macromedia created this protocol back in 2002, the predecessor to Adobe, to deliver content from RTMP [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":3517,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[254],"tags":[778,913,805,953,808,958,797,941,80,940,754,878,739,860,83,933,755,884,713,829,801,947,716,832,750,874,762,891,804,951,90,896,783,918,764,894,784,919,792,934,795,937,737,858,748,871,709,825,96,957,723,841,757,886,743,865,768,899,711,827,793,935,101,908,103,821,729,849,105,930,763,893,106,909,109,880,799,943,111,938,112,842,738,859,789,928,712,828,803,949,120,901,70,121,883,811,124,926,717,833,125,960,813,123,882,72,892,751,875,71,127,910,843,559,944,721,838,733,853,766,897,747,870,810,961,706,819,790,931,735,855,726,846,745,867,740,861,782,917,731,851,734,854,780,915,720,837,794,936,139,950,786,923,502,836,776,911,719,835,796,939,705,818,758,887,746,869,791,932,759,888,730,850,741,863,714,830,704,816,777,912,157,881,167,769,900,820,742,864,171,920,787,924,736,856,725,845,174,857,773,905,765,895,753,877,772,904,728,848,744,866,802,948,788,927,708,724,844,823,722,839,781,916,184,929,703,812,727,847,188,185,922,824,815,774,906,771,903,807,955,779,914,187,952,715,831,732,852,775,907,806,954,196,809,959,198,840,767,898,197,879,817,707,822,199,945,760,889,756,885,202,868,752,876,212,956,798,942,785,921,215,873,702,814,749,872,710,826,761,890,800,946,718,834,770,902,224,925,228,862],"_links":{"self":[{"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/posts\/9370"}],"collection":[{"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/comments?post=9370"}],"version-history":[{"count":10,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/posts\/9370\/revisions"}],"predecessor-version":[{"id":10883,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/posts\/9370\/revisions\/10883"}],"wp:featuredmedia":[{"embeddable":true,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/media\/3517"}],"wp:attachment":[{"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/media?parent=9370"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/categories?post=9370"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/www.mslive.co.in\/blog\/wp-json\/wp\/v2\/tags?post=9370"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}